#964bf6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#964bf6 is composed of 58.8% red, 29.4%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39% cyan, 69.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 266.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.5% and a lightness of 62.9%. #964bf6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ff96ff with #2d00ed.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

Shades and Tints of #964bf6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030007 is the darkest color, while #f8f3fe is the lightest one.
